Yankees Head into Final Game Against Athletics with 2-1 Lead
The New York Yankees are currently in first place in the American League East with a record of 78-49. They will face off against the Oakland Athletics on Sunday at 4:07 EDT in Oakland, California.
Clarke Schmidt will likely start for the Yankees, while Adrian Martinez will likely start for the Athletics.
New York is coming into this game with a 2-1 series lead over Oakland.
Oakland has a 47-81 overall record and a 21-44 home record. In games decided by one run, the Athletics are 12-21.
Overall, the New York Knicks have a record of 78-49, and on the road, they have a record of 33-29. With a team earned run average of 3.29, the Yankees are ranked third among all MLB teams.
This will be the seventh time that these two teams have faced each other during the current season. The Yankees currently hold a commanding lead in the season series, 5-1.
Aaron Judge has 49 home runs, 74 walks, and 109 RBIs while hitting .295 for the Yankees. In the last 10 games, Andrew Benintendi has gone 12-for-39 with three doubles, a home run, and six runs batted in.
The Yankees have a record of 6-4 in their last 10 games, with a batting average of .243, an earned run average of 3.42, and a run differential of +2.
INJURIES: Aroldis Chapman, Harrison Bader, Nestor Cortes, Scott Effross, Albert Abreu, Clay Holmes, Matt Carpenter, Luis Severino, Miguel Castro, Michael King, Chad Green, Stephen Ridings, and Zack Britton.
